Everything you've done, you've done because you thought I was watching. Because you thought I was judging. But I wasn't. I'm not. You've never done anything for me. You did it for yourself. ("It's a Matt, Matt, Matt, Matt World")


David Burton was an Olympic games announcer who claimed to be God. While in the Other Place, he met and assisted Kevin Garvey in his missions. In the living world, he traveled around Earth with a lack of care and compassion for anything, assaulting anyone who annoyed him, and claiming responsibility for the Sudden Departure.

Biography[]

Early years[]

David Burton was an Australian Olympic games announcer who died on a hike up a mountain sometime before October of 2015, sending him to the Other Place. Somehow he came to an understanding about the nature of the Other Place, as well as the gaining knowledge of Kevin Garvey, a man capable of traveling back and forth between the living world and the Other Place, who was haunted by the spirit of a woman named Patti Levin, his greatest enemy who killed herself in front of him. ("International Assassin")

David later claimed to be God, but that his mortal form in the living world wasn't God before he died and went to the Other Place. It is unclear if he was telling the truth, or if he was, when and how exactly he became God, but given how he aided Kevin in the Other Place, it seems he became God as soon as he died. He claimed that as God, Jesus Christ was not his actual son, and he was responsible for the Sudden Departure on October 14, 2011, which he had done simply "because [he] could". ("It's a Matt, Matt, Matt, Matt World")

Aiding Kevin Garvey[]

On October 13, 2015, Kevin took a lethal poison to send him to the Other Place's hotel and face down Patti. He took on the role of an assassin and found her in the form of a little girl, where upon he was contacted by his father from the living world, who told him to bring her to the well. On his journey to the well, he was attacked by David, who made it clear there was no going back for him if he destroyed Patti, and told him he was "the most powerful man in the world". Kevin pressed on anyway, and tossed Patti in the well, destroying her spirit and transporting him back to Earth. ("International Assassin")

A day later, after Kevin had returned to the living world, he was shot by John Murphy and sent back to the Other Place, this time taking on the role of a policeman. He made his way to the hotel's lobby, where he once again met David, who directed him to sing karaoke if he wanted to go home. He did so and was sent back to the living world, where he would stay for the next three years. ("I Live Here Now")

Return to Earth[]

Sometime after helping Kevin with his karaoke, David was himself resurrected and began to travel around Earth, now fully declaring himself God. In the living world, David was violent, bitter, and apathetic. ("It's a Matt, Matt, Matt, Matt World")
